Listen to this Post
📌 Introduction: Strengthening Control in Enterprise GitHub Ecosystems
GitHub has rolled out a pivotal update for enterprise administrators: full visibility and management capabilities for repositories created under Enterprise Managed Users (EMUs). This enhancement marks a significant shift in how enterprise environments can manage, audit, and control the work of individual users within an organization. As data security and project governance become more crucial than ever, this general availability release is poised to improve compliance, traceability, and operational efficiency.
📚 GitHub’s Update for Enterprise Managed Users
GitHub has officially made it generally available for enterprise administrators to discover and manage repositories created by users under the Enterprise Managed Users (EMU) framework. This means admins can now view and temporarily gain admin access to any user-owned repository within their organization. For instance, they can visit URLs like https://github.com/mona_tenantName/scratch` and manage such repositories directly through the GitHub Enterprise policies page at
https://github.com/enterprises/
From this interface, admins can navigate all user repositories and grant themselves admin rights for a temporary period of two hours. This action is transparent—notifications are sent to the repository owner and are also recorded in the audit logs. Importantly, this temporary access ensures that admins can investigate, adjust, or manage repositories without long-term ownership or control, maintaining a balance between oversight and user autonomy.
Additionally, GitHub has extended this functionality to its GraphQL APIs. Enterprises can now programmatically:
Fetch a list of all user-owned repositories in the namespace;
Initiate temporary access sessions to specific user repositories.
Comprehensive documentation is available, enabling organizations to integrate this capability into their broader governance and DevOps strategies.
🧠 What Undercode Say: Deep Dive into the Impact and Opportunities
🔐 Elevating Enterprise Governance
From a governance standpoint, this update gives enterprises more tools to uphold security and compliance. Organizations that handle sensitive or regulated data can now validate user-created repositories for compliance without depending on users to provide access.
🧭 Transparent Admin Access with Audit Trails
The automatic alerts and audit log entries are critical for preserving trust. Users remain informed, and enterprises can maintain full auditability of admin activities—an essential feature for organizations operating under tight compliance frameworks like SOC 2 or ISO 27001.
⚙️ Streamlining Incident Response
In scenarios such as compromised credentials, insider threats, or data leak suspicions, administrators previously had limited insight into EMU-owned repositories. Now, with time-boxed admin access, they can act fast—reviewing or modifying content and permissions in real-time, with full visibility and accountability.
💼 Developer Autonomy + Admin Safety Net
This update elegantly balances developer freedom and organizational control. Developers still own their repositories and receive notifications about admin activity, but enterprise admins are no longer blind to what’s happening in their namespace.
📊 API Integration for Automation
The addition of GraphQL support offers automation and scale. Enterprises with hundreds or thousands of managed users can incorporate repository oversight into their CI/CD pipelines, compliance scans, or internal dashboards.
📉 Risk Reduction Without Micromanagement
By not requiring persistent admin access, GitHub ensures that oversight doesn’t become overreach. This improves security posture without eroding trust or developer productivity.
🧩 A Foundation for Future Governance Tools
This update also signals a broader commitment from GitHub to deepen enterprise-level capabilities. It may pave the way for more fine-grained controls, real-time compliance checks, or integration with identity governance platforms in the future.
✅ Fact Checker Results
✅ Feature Availability: Confirmed generally available on GitHub.
✅ Temporary Admin Access: Valid for two hours with audit log support.
✅ GraphQL API Support: Confirmed by GitHub documentation and feature page.
🔮 Prediction 🔍
GitHub’s expansion of EMU repository visibility will likely drive broader enterprise adoption of EMUs. By addressing a major gap—lack of admin oversight—this feature will position GitHub as a stronger choice for large-scale, security-conscious organizations. Over time, we can expect GitHub to introduce even more sophisticated access control and audit capabilities, particularly as demand for zero-trust environments grows across the DevOps ecosystem.
References:
Reported By: github.blog
Extra Source Hub:
https://www.medium.com
Wikipedia
OpenAi & Undercode AI
Image Source:
Unsplash
Undercode AI DI v2